## Advantages to Consider When Buying Aluminum Scaffolding
When selecting the right aluminum scaffolding, consider several critical factors. **Suitability** for your specific project is paramount; evaluate whether the width and design meet your application needs. **Safety specifications** are essential, including load capacity and compliance with local regulations, to ensure your scaffolding can safely support the required weight during tasks. Additionally, think about **customization options**—if a specific width or attachment is needed, some manufacturers offer tailored solutions. It's also vital to weigh the **total cost** against the features and durability of the scaffolding. Lastly, examine the **usability and transport efficiency**, especially if frequent relocation is needed for your projects.
